Yup, pull factory ones off, scuff them, and paint 3-4 coats of hightemp black. Done.

Are you wanting to go with a larger 5" tip, or stick with a stock size 4" tip?

If you want a 5", then ours are the only bolt on 5" tips. They are also 12" long, so they don't have any awkward step downs visible form the side like the shorter 6" long tips have. We only offer them in polished stainless though, so you would need to paint/powdercoat them if you want the black appearance.

You would be better off painting your stock tips. The ones you linked have an inlet diameter that is .5" bigger than stock (so it wont likely be a bolt on tip), and the outlet is actually smaller than stock at 3.75" (stock outlet is 4").
